This is a non-invasive, non-surgical treatment where we use several safe, tiny needles to penetrate the skin. This penetration occurs at different depths of skin, and is extremely precise. The needles help to promote rapid healing of the skin, which results in the formation of new elastin and collagen. Once the healing occurs, the skin looks firmer, thicker and has a healthier overall appearance.

When someone suffers an injury of some kind, the body responds by transporting blood platelets to the tissues that have been damaged. This helps the healing process begin. Platelets are extremely important, because they help draw a wide range of healing factors into the injured area.
PRP acts in a similar fashion. The main difference is that it involves the injection of exponentially more platelets than are typically sent to an injured area. Just about anyone who isn’t satisfied with their appearance can benefit from microneedling with PRP. It can address facial issues, such as hyperpigmentation, scarring due to acne, and discoloration of the skin. Microneedling with PRP can also help scarring on other areas of the body, as well as the formations of keloids. These are the lumpy, ridged, raised scars that can develop after an injury has healed.
Again, this is an extremely safe procedure. However, you will need to do a few things before your treatment day arrives. For example, you’ll need to stop taking any kinds of n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s for short) at least one week before your procedure. If you could stop taking them two weeks before, that would be even better.
Also, if you could stop taking blood thinners from three to five days before the procedure, that would also help – of course, only do this if your doctor says it’s 100% safe to do so.

There are very few of either, if any. There are some people who may have a small risk of infection as well as bleeding. That’s why we recommend you don’t take blood thinners for a few days before your treatment. Some patients report mild side effects, such as redness or tenderness at the injection site. Some report bruising, tingling, swelling and numbness. But any side effects should quickly dissipate.
